A can of plasti dip is 6 bux. All u need is 2 cans and if ya don't like it peel it off leave the caps chrome, one guy on here has it that way and looks good but I believe he is in the 6.4 section. Just did a friends truck today, used 4 cans doing the rocker panels like the tan part on your truck
